The FAQ section covers a wide range of problems, with clear thought took into the actions, and there is the option of webchat and telephone assistance for more specific, niche queries.
Account established is quick, taking only 5 minutes and can done through app or on the site. offer 3 choices when it comes to topping up your account: direct debit, instantaneous payment and bank transfers.
They have actually put a great deal of effort into its app, which is streamlined and supplies a great user experience. The activity tab is particularly beneficial, showing a clear breakdown of contributions, top-ups, transfers, and charges, along with enabling you to filter by specific components. It is simple to view or change your financial investment strategy and users can find key documents without any problems.

don’t hide a lot behind a payment wall, selecting to offer users access to a lot of things before they are charged a cost. This consists of a totally free register– you just pay once you’ve opened or transferred a pension.
Moving a pension is incredibly simple, with extra assistance supplied when searching for lost pensions from an old work environment. You are kept notified of the transfer progress, without being flooded with all the information of what’s taking place behind the scenes.
It is easy to change routine contribution levels, with users also able to stop briefly contributions for nevertheless long they ‘d like.
A rarer feature that can be extremely helpful is the prominence of a “beneficiaries” area in the logged-in variation of the website/app, which permits you to pick who will receive your if you die. This can be vital and is frequently neglected by financiers.

kind of it’s merely a personal you set up yourself you can contribute into a director personally or through your business you will not require to set it up in any unique way you can merely choose to pay in from your business account or your personal one here’s how that works other than the option for paying in Via your organization a business director functions in much the same method as any other personal briefly that means you pay cash in while you withdraw and work when you retire you get the tax relief from the federal government on everything you pay in everything you contribute is invested into a fund assisting your pot to grow over the long term and you can access your cost savings from 55 rising to 57 in 2028 alright let’s look at what makes a director special how you contribute so how do pensions work when you’re a business director when you set off a director pension you can choose how you wish to contribute
that’s because as a company director contributions from you and contributions from your business are dealt with slightly in a different way your choices are paying in from your personal account paying in from your organization account or a combination of both paying in from a personal account suggests you’ll get tax relief at source money back from the federal government on all the tax you’ve already paid this is immediately contributed to your for you paying in from a business account means your contributions are made before any tax is deducted indicating you end up paying less income tax and National Insurance to mix both all you need to do is set up a regular payment from one of your accounts and top up with one-off payments from the other for some this technique of mixing payments can assist you become much more tax effective obviously both methods of contributing featured their own pros and cons let’s look at how each method can help you keep more of your money foreign plan through your company can have huge benefits business contributions are dealt with as a permitted
When can I withdraw my Penfold pension? Nest Pension First Time Login
business expense letting you balance out payments into your pension versus your corporation tax bill basically this minimizes your on paper earnings while also letting you keep more of your hard-earned money corporation tax is set at 19 for the 2022-2023 tax year this means a one-off contribution of 10 thousand pounds will describe 1 900 pounds off your tax costs that’s 1 900 pounds extra going to your rather than going to the government also due to the fact that you’re opting to pay this money into your instead of as an income or dividend you’re likewise saving on income tax National Insurance and dividend tax here’s how this looks in the real world for a standard rate taxpayer taking 10 000 pounds out of your service as a dividend suggests you pay
750 pounds in dividend tax 10 thousand pounds turns to nine thousand 2 hundred and fifty pounds for today putting that exact same 10 000 pounds into your however suggests you keep the whole quantity plus you’ll get one thousand nine hundred pounds tax relief on the top 10 thousand pounds has actually ended up being eleven thousand nine hundred pounds for tomorrow you get 27.9 percent extra higher rate taxpayers will save a lot more by avoiding the greater dividend tax if you take ten thousand pounds as a dividend as a high rate taxpayer you’ll get seven thousand three hundred pounds now if you put ten thousand Pounds into your instead you’ll get eleven thousand 9 hundred pounds later that’s 63 percent additional naturally you can likewise pay in from a personal account any individual contributions you make will get a 25 tax relief Increase from the government so for each 100 pounds
you save they will include 25 pounds if you’re a higher or additional rate taxpayer then you can declare a lot more back you can claim another 25 tax relief or 31.25 if you make over 150 000 pounds by including your contributions and pens to a self-assessment income tax return the best part is this extra tax relief does not need to go into your the government will reimburse the tax back via a modification to your tax code or sending you a refund free to use as you wish of course there are limitations and allowances you need to remember how you contribute to your also affects how much you can pay in if you didn’t know UK Savers go through an annual allowance presently the optimum you can contribute in your each year is the lower of 40 000 pounds or a hundred percent of your revenues anything above this will not take advantage of tax benefits for personal contributions this indicates the outright most you can pay in is 32 000 pounds with the remaining

The site and app have a host of cool functions, such as the ‘need-to-know page’, which suggests 3 of the most important things you need to know about pensions, based upon your age and income. The pension glossary is another example, assisting users comprehend more technical terms.
‘s calculator is a fine example of the balance it strikes in between catering for newbie and more positive financiers, with easy actionable outputs being supplied, together with the chance to look at an advanced variation and input more fancy information.
There are 4 pension offered: Lifetime, Standard, Sustainable and Sharia; with the underlying financial investments run by BlackRock/HSBC. While there is not a huge range of risk choices available for the Sustainable and Sharia plans, it is nice to see catering for niche categories. Both moving your pension and switch in between plans is simple and problem-free. Nest Pension First Time Login
Fees depend upon strategy and quantity invested. Lifetime, Requirement and Sustainable strategies cost 0.75% all-in, which amounts to , 7.50 on every , 1,000 invested. As expected, the Sharia plan is somewhat more expensive at 0.88%. Once your SIPP value reaches over , 100k, charges on extra money invested drop to 0.4% (0.53% for Sharia plan).
